Abstract: Disclosed is a method of copying data between open-channel solid state drives (SSDs), the method including transmitting, by a host, a read command to a source SSD, performing, by the source SSD, a read operation on data stored in the source SSD, in response to the read command, specifying, by the source SSD, an address of a data buffer of a destination SSD, in response to the read command, copying, by the source SSD, the stored data to the specified address of the data buffer, and storing, by the destination SSD, the data copied from the source SSD.
Abstract: Disclosed is a method of transceiving data using a physical page address (PPA) command on an open-channel solid state drive (SSD), the method including transmitting, by a host, a PPA command to a controller using a submission queue, and performing, by the controller, an operation based on the PPA command, wherein the PPA command includes an operation code (Opcode) to operate the controller and a PPA list for the controller to perform the Opcode on a memory, and the PPA list includes at least one PPA and bitmap information related to the at least one PPA.
